After a Fedora Core 2 install, I found that my audio worked.  I could 
play .ogg files with xmms and all was well.  I even yum installed 
xmms-mp3 and RealPlayer and all continued well.

The other shoe dropped when I installed xine.  After the install, ALL 
audio plays at what sounds to be double speed.  Much like when a 33 RPM 
record is played at 45 RPMs.

I tried removing xine and rebooting, but no difference.

The 2.6 kernel and ALSA are all new to me.  I found a message in a forum 
  where they talked about alsaconf, but I cannot find it on my CDs or 
from  the yum repositories identified in the "Unofficial Fedora FAQ."

Are there any suggestions on what to look for or how to troubleshoot? If 
need be, I can reinstall Fedora.  However, I would much rather 
understand what went wrong and fix it.  I won't learn much from a reinstall.
